The Art of Urban Cycling is more than just a book on "how to ride your bicycle in traffic". The author, Robert Hurst, begins with a bit of a history lesson covering bicycles, roads and America's obsession with automobiles. He quickly covers the evolution of the bicycle from the mid-1400s to "safety cycle" of the 1890s and beyond. He then goes into how America's obsession with automobiles and the transition from pedal to petrol power has shaped cities making them less bike and pedestrian friendly. In the next two sections of the book covers various road hazards and scenarios encountered while riding in traffic. These sections read more like a how-to manual with Hurst delivering a quick explanation of various road hazards and strategies for dealing with them. He also discusses perhaps the greatest road hazard: Motor vehicle traffic. His strategy for riding in traffic is similar to the "defensive driving" strategy many people learn in drivers ed. It is applied to cycling as pragmatic mix of "cyclists are have the same rights to the road as cars" and "cyclists are second rate citizens who need to fend for themselves." The next section covers one of the grim realities of frequent cycling: Accidents & injuries. While many of the passages in this section made me cringe it is a topic which deserves to be covered. Hurst gives some tips for minimizing the impact of a fall and a dose of reality that in some situations you a screwed. After reading about broken collarbones and other painful accidents, the topic of air pollution seems trivial by comparison. This short section covers some of the realities of riding in the wake of vehicles emitting toxic sludge. The remaining two sections of the book cover bike maintenance and equipment selection for the urban cyclist. A variety of topics are covered including how to avoid flats (and repair them) as well as how to select equipment which will be less likely to require complex or costly maintenance. Overall this is a great book for anyone who considers a cyclist. It is also a useful read for non-cyclists as a insight into the complexities of cycling in a car dominated world.
